Volvo Autonomous Solutions (V.A.S) is a new entity within the Volvo Group with the mission to offer transport solutions never seen before. We accelerate the development, commercialization, and sales of autonomous transport solutions, focusing on defined segments for the on- and off-road space. With entirely new business models and highly advanced technology we will meet and exceed expectations from customers, and contributing to a society that we want to live in. There’s about 350 of us and together we form a team that is stronger than the sum of its parts - and is ready to tackle the big challenges we have ahead of us.

The Digital and IT team is a new and growing team at Volvo Autonomous Solutions. Our mission is to enable the digital side of V.A.S. to transform from an internal start-up to a scale up. We work with our customers and partners to enable digital business models. We facilitate the work inside V.A.S. to secure that we have the right tools for the job and to succeed we fluently mix working with ambitious strategies as well as with hands on implementations.
